11.5.8.2. Troubleshooting Analyzer/Modem or Terminal
Operation
These are the general steps for troubleshooting problems with a modem connected
to a T-API analyzer.
• Check Cables for proper connection to the modem, terminal or computer.
• Check to make sure the DTE-DCE is in the correct position as described in
Section 6.9.4.
• Check to make sure the Set up command is correct.
• Verify that the Ready to Send (RTS) signal is at logic high. The M400E sets
pin 7 (RTS) to greater than 3 volts to enable modem transmission.
• Make sure the BAUD rate, word length, and stop bit settings between modem
and analyzer match, see Section 6.9.6.
• Use the RS-232 test function to send “w” characters to the modem, terminal
or computer; See Section 6.9.7.
• Get your terminal, modem or computer to transmit data to the analyzer
(holding down the space bar is one way); the green LED should flicker as the
instrument is receiving data.
• Make sure that the communications software or Terminal emulation software
is functioning properly.
Further help with serial communications is available in a separate manual “RS-232
Programming Notes” T-API part number 013500000.
